Frequently Asked Questions About Retirement Homes and Communities in Buffalo, NY
What types of retirement homes are available in Buffalo, New York?
Buffalo, New York may offer a variety of retirement home options, including independent living communities, assisted living facilities, memory care units, and nursing homes. These cater to different levels of care and independence, so you can choose the one that best suits your needs.
What amenities can I expect in a retirement home in Buffalo, NY?
Retirement homes in Buffalo, New York may offer a range of amenities such as dining facilities, fitness centers, recreational activities, transportation services, and medical assistance. The specific amenities may vary from one facility to another, so it's important to inquire about the amenities offered at each retirement home you consider.
What is the cost of living in a retirement home in Buffalo, New York?
The cost of living in a retirement home in Buffalo can vary widely based on factors such as the type of facility, location, and level of care required. Estimated costs may be $2,000 to $6,000 per month. It's advisable to get detailed pricing information from specific retirement homes and factor in your individual financial situation.
How can I determine if a retirement home in Buffalo, NY is the right fit for me or my loved one?
To determine if a retirement home in Buffalo, New York is the right fit, consider factors such as the level of care provided, the proximity to family and friends, the available amenities, and the overall atmosphere. It's recommended to visit the retirement homes in person, talk to staff and residents, and ask questions to get a better sense of what each facility offers and if it aligns with your preferences and needs.
Are there any financial assistance programs available for retirement home residents in Buffalo, New York?
There may be financial assistance programs available for retirement home residents in Buffalo, NY. These programs may include Medicaid, Veterans Affairs benefits, and other state or federal assistance programs. Eligibility criteria and benefits vary, so it's essential to consult with the retirement home and relevant agencies to explore your options and determine if you qualify for any financial assistance.
